The Oxford College of Engineering is a good place to study.

Faculty: Teachers are qualified, helpful, and explain concepts clearly. Teaching quality is good, with a focus on both theory and practical. The course curriculum is updated and mostly relevant to industry needs. Semester exams are moderate in difficulty, neither too easy nor too tough. The pass percentage is usually high if students attend classes and study regularly.

Overall the college is the worst there is not even a single event conducted.

Faculty: Most of the teachers lack proper knowledge of the subjects they are teaching. For example, the entire User Interface Design subject was completed in just five days, with one hour of class each day. However, some teachers are highly educated and conduct exams well.

Why you should join The Oxford College of Engineering!

Faculty: Teachers are well qualified and Ph.D. holders who have knowledge of what is required for the current industry. All courses are given workshops by companies on what they can aim to pursue after completing a degree. Semester exams are pretty easy. The passing percentage required is 40 percent for internals and externals.
